Extreme athletes from around the world - including downhill skateboard, inline skating and street luge participants - are coming to Goldendale, Washington, USA from August 27-31, 2008. They’re coming for the Maryhill Festival of Speed, which is hosting the International Gravity Sports Association’s World Championships. According to the IGSA, this will be the first time the world championships will be held outside of Europe.
The event lasts five days and includes 200 extreme sports athletes from 12 countries who will zoom down the challenging Maryhill Loops Road just south of Goldendale. Spectating is free and the festival provides a free spectator shuttle on August 30-31.
